Disk Utility/hdiutil -- excluded files list?

Is it possible to create an "excluded files" list when I want to create an image from a folder? You can do this with rsync, but creating a restorable/bootable image from rsync is not for the faint-of-heart.

My ~/ has about 25 gigs, but more than a third of that is my Parallels XP file; I'd like to be able to tell hdiutil or Disk Utility not to include it in the image. I've read through the man page for hdiutil(1) of course, but I can't find anything there. I know Mr. Bombitch's CCC will let me exclude stuff, but I think he's using rsync somehow.
